I have implemented a slight variant on the circuit in this datasheet,
Page 21, Figure 69:
http://www.analog.com/static/imported-files/data_sheets/AD8551_8552_8554.pdf
The problem I am having is that as I lower the voltage at the node
Rsense/R1 are connected to (lets called that Vreg), and increase the
load current past a certain point, the output voltage Vout eventually
maxes out and stays constant regardless of the load current (IL). This
is because the voltage at the source is probably low enough that the
MOSFET can't operate in saturation anymore.
To give some numbers... at about Vreg of 0.8V, I start having problems
when Vsense (drop across Rsense) is 100mV. This would put the Voltage
at Opamp Pin 2 at 0.7V, and the Vgs of the MOSFET is now very close to
the threshold since the Opamp output is near zero. Increasing the
current even further will not work since the opamp has no more room to
move.
My question, is there any way I can get this to work for a Vreg of
about 0.6V? I have seen some variants on this circuit with a JFET
instead of a MOSFEt? Would that help? If I used a dual supply Opamp so
the output can go negative, would taht help?
